나가기
🌐 웹 개발 기초›이벤트와 폼 처리1/6
React 이벤트는 camelCase로 작성하고 함수 자체를 전달합니다
jsx
1import { useState } from "react";23function EventDemo() {4 const [message, setMessage] = useState("아직 아무 일도 없음");56 // 이벤트 핸들러 함수7 const handleClick = () => {8 setMessage("버튼이 클릭되었습니다!");9 };1011 const handleMouseEnter = () => {12 setMessage("마우스가 올라왔습니다!");13 };1415 const handleDoubleClick = () => {16 setMessage("더블클릭 감지!");17 };1819 return (20 <div>21 <p>{message}</p>22 <button onClick={handleClick}>클릭</button>23 <button onMouseEnter={handleMouseEnter}>호버</button>24 <button onDoubleClick={handleDoubleClick}>더블클릭</button>25 </div>26 );27}탭하여 계속 ▸
1 / 6